三重化冗余容錯控制系統(tǒng)是一種具有高水平系統(tǒng)容錯能力的可編程邏輯與過程控制器。這種系統(tǒng)主要由三個獨立的分電路或子系統(tǒng)組成,8111每個分電路或子系統(tǒng)都包含獨立的硬件和軟件,以確保在任何一個分電路或子系統(tǒng)出現(xiàn)故障時,其他分電路或子系統(tǒng)能夠接管并繼續(xù)執(zhí)行控制任務,從而保證系統(tǒng)的連續(xù)性和可靠性。
三重化冗余容錯控制系統(tǒng)的設計理念基于冗余和容錯技術(shù)。冗余是指系統(tǒng)中存在多個相同的組件或子系統(tǒng),以便在某個組件或子系統(tǒng)出現(xiàn)故障時,其他組件或子系統(tǒng)可以替代其工作。容錯則是指系統(tǒng)具有檢測和糾正錯誤的能力,當系統(tǒng)出現(xiàn)故障時,能夠自動進行錯誤檢測和糾正,保證系統(tǒng)的正常運行。
三重化冗余容錯控制系統(tǒng)通常應用于對系統(tǒng)可靠性和安全性要求極高的場合,如核電站、重型燃汽輪機、航空航天等領域。在這些領域中,任何系統(tǒng)故障都可能導致嚴重的后果,因此采用三重化冗余容錯控制系統(tǒng)可以大大提高系統(tǒng)的可靠性和安全性。
三重化冗余容錯控制系統(tǒng)的實現(xiàn)方式有多種,8111其中一種常見的方式是采用三個完全相同的子系統(tǒng),每個子系統(tǒng)都包含獨立的硬件和軟件。這三個子系統(tǒng)之間通過高速總線系統(tǒng)進行通訊,實現(xiàn)同步和協(xié)作。在任何一個子系統(tǒng)出現(xiàn)故障時,其他子系統(tǒng)可以接管并繼續(xù)執(zhí)行控制任務。同時,系統(tǒng)還具有自診斷功能,可以檢測和糾正錯誤,保證系統(tǒng)的正常運行。
總之,8111三重化冗余容錯控制系統(tǒng)是一種高可靠性、高安全性的控制系統(tǒng),適用于對系統(tǒng)可靠性和安全性要求極高的場合。通過采用冗余和容錯技術(shù),可以大大提高系統(tǒng)的連續(xù)性和可靠性,保證系統(tǒng)的正常運行和使用安全。

Triple redundant fault tolerant control system is a kind of programmable logic and process controller with high level of system fault tolerance. This system is mainly composed of three independent sub-circuits or subsystems, 8111 each sub-circuit or subsystem contains independent hardware and software to ensure that when any sub-circuit or subsystem fails, the other sub-circuits or subsystems can take over and continue to perform control tasks, thus ensuring the continuity and reliability of the system.
The design concept of triple redundancy fault-tolerant control system is based on redundancy and fault-tolerant technology. Redundancy refers to the existence of multiple identical components or subsystems in a system so that if one component or subsystem fails, other components or subsystems can take its place. Fault tolerance means that the system has the ability to detect and correct errors. When the system fails, it can automatically detect and correct errors to ensure the normal operation of the system.
Triple redundancy fault-tolerant control system is usually used in the system reliability and safety requirements, such as nuclear power plant, heavy gas turbine, aerospace and other fields. In these fields, any system failure may lead to serious consequences, so the use of triple redundancy fault-tolerant control system can greatly improve the reliability and security of the system.
There are many ways to implement a triple redundant fault-tolerant control system, and one of the common ways of 8111 is to use three identical subsystems, each containing independent hardware and software. The three subsystems communicate with each other through high-speed bus system to achieve synchronization and cooperation. In the event of a failure of any subsystem, the other subsystems can take over and continue to perform control tasks. At the same time, the system also has a self-diagnosis function, which can detect and correct errors to ensure the normal operation of the system.
In a word, the 8111 triple redundancy fault-tolerant control system is a kind of high reliability and high security control system, which is suitable for the occasions that require high reliability and security of the system. By using redundancy and fault tolerance technology, the continuity and reliability of the system can be greatly improved to ensure the normal operation and safety of the system.
